About Truck Accident Law in Austria:

Truck accidents in Austria can have serious consequences, both in terms of personal injury and property damage. Understanding the legal aspects of such accidents is crucial for seeking proper compensation and justice.

Why You May Need a Lawyer:

If you have been involved in a truck accident in Austria, you may need a lawyer to navigate the complexities of the legal system, deal with insurance companies, and ensure that your rights are protected. A lawyer can also help you gather evidence, negotiate settlements, and represent you in court if necessary.

Local Laws Overview:

In Austria, truck accidents are governed by a combination of national and local laws. Key aspects include determining liability, the statute of limitations for filing a claim, and the process for seeking compensation for injuries and damages.

Frequently Asked Questions:

1. What should I do immediately after a truck accident?

After a truck accident, ensure everyone is safe, call emergency services, exchange information with the other party, take photos of the scene, and seek medical attention.

2. How is liability determined in a truck accident in Austria?

Liability in a truck accident in Austria is typically determined based on factors such as driver negligence, vehicle defects, and road conditions. Evidence such as witness statements, police reports, and expert opinions may be used to establish liability.

3. What is the statute of limitations for filing a truck accident claim in Austria?

In Austria, the statute of limitations for filing a personal injury claim arising from a truck accident is typically three years from the date of the accident.

4. Can I still seek compensation if I am partially at fault for the truck accident?

Yes, Austrian law allows for proportional liability, meaning that even if you are partially at fault for the accident, you may still be entitled to receive compensation based on the other party's negligence.

5. How can a lawyer help in a truck accident case?

A lawyer can help you investigate the accident, gather evidence, negotiate with insurance companies, calculate damages, and represent you in court if needed.

6. What types of compensation can I seek in a truck accident case?

Compensation in a truck accident case may include med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, property damage, and punitive damages in cases of gross negligence.

7. How long does it take to resolve a truck accident case in Austria?

The time it takes to resolve a truck accident case can vary depending on factors such as the complexity of the case, the willingness of the parties to settle, and court availability. Some cases may be resolved in a few months, while others may take years.

8. Can I still pursue a claim if the at-fault party does not have insurance?

Yes, you may still be able to pursue a claim through your own insurance policy or by taking legal action against the at-fault party personally.
